Gas Dynamics Notes

Notes and material for ME 461/561: Gas Dynamics, taught by Prof. Kyle Niemeyer at Oregon State University.

This course studies idealized compressible flows, including in nozzles and diffusers, as well as shocks/expansion waves and their interactions. Introduces supersonic flight and propulsion systems.
